What Are Hastelloy Coils?

Hastelloy coils are flat-rolled nickel-based alloy products supplied in coiled form. These alloys typically contain varying amounts of chromium, molybdenum, iron, and other elements that provide superior corrosion resistance and mechanical strength. Common grades include Hastelloy C-276, C-22, X, and C-2000, each designed for specific operating conditions.

20 Key Benefits of Hastelloy Coils

1. Exceptional Corrosion Resistance

Hastelloy coils offer outstanding resistance to general corrosion, even in highly aggressive chemical environments.

2. Resistance to Pitting and Crevice Corrosion

They perform exceptionally well in chloride-rich environments, preventing localized corrosion damage.

3. Superior Resistance to Stress Corrosion Cracking

Hastelloy alloys resist cracking caused by combined mechanical stress and corrosive media.

4. Excellent Performance in Oxidizing and Reducing Media

Hastelloy coils maintain stability in both oxidizing and reducing chemical conditions.

5. High Temperature Strength

These coils retain their mechanical properties even at elevated temperatures.

6. Excellent Fabricability

Despite their strength, Hastelloy coils can be cut, welded, and formed using standard fabrication techniques.

7. Strong Weldability

Hastelloy coils can be welded without losing corrosion resistance or structural integrity.

8. Long Service Life

Their durability significantly reduces replacement frequency and downtime.

9. High Resistance to Chemical Attack

They withstand harsh chemicals such as sulfuric acid, hydrochloric acid, nitric acid, and phosphoric acid.

10. Superior Mechanical Properties

Hastelloy coils provide high tensile strength and toughness under extreme conditions.

11. Resistance to Thermal Fatigue

They perform well under frequent temperature fluctuations.

12. Low Maintenance Requirements

Their corrosion resistance minimizes maintenance costs over time.

13. High Purity and Structural Stability

Hastelloy alloys maintain metallurgical stability even in prolonged service.

14. Excellent Surface Finish

Hastelloy coils offer a smooth, uniform surface suitable for precision applications.

15. Suitability for High-Pressure Environments

They are ideal for pressure vessels, heat exchangers, and reactors.

16. Versatility Across Industries

Hastelloy coils are used in chemical processing, oil & gas, aerospace, marine, and power plants.

17. Resistance to Sulfide Stress Cracking

They perform reliably in sour gas and hydrogen sulfide environments.

18. High Resistance to Oxidation

Hastelloy coils maintain stability in high-temperature oxidizing atmospheres.

19. Cost-Effectiveness Over Lifecycle

While the initial cost is higher, the long lifespan makes them economical over time.

20. Compliance with International Standards

Hastelloy coils meet global quality and performance standards for critical applications.
